Utricle (n.) A little sac or vesicle, as the air cell of fucus, or seaweed..

Utricular :: Utricular (a.) Of or pertaining to a utricle, or utriculus; containing, or furnished with, a utricle or utricles; utriculate; as, a utricular plant..
Utriculus :: Utriculus (n.) A little sac, or bag; a utricle; especially, a part of the membranous labyrinth of the ear. See the Note under Ear..
Utricle :: Utricle (n.) A small, thin-walled, one-seeded fruit, as of goosefoot..
Utricularia :: Utricularia (n.) A genus of aquatic flowering plants, in which the submersed leaves bear many little utricles, or ascidia. See Ascidium,.
Utricle :: Utricle (n.) A utriculus.

Utricle :: Utricle (n.) A microscopic cell in the structure of an egg, animal, or plant..
Utricular :: Utricular (a.) Resembling a utricle or bag, whether large or minute; -- said especially with reference to the condition of certain substances, as sulphur, selenium, etc., when condensed from the vaporous state and deposited upon cold bodies, in which case they assume the form of small globules filled with liquid..
